Job Description
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S:
- Manage lobbying team of two as well as several external consultants.
- Advocate in Congress on behalf of AEP and our customers.
- Participate with trade associations, organizations and public advocacy groups on behalf of AEP as directed.
- Develop and implement AEP PAC strategy.
- Attend AEP PAC related events.
- Be responsive to internal AEP requests and maintain strong working relationships with internal colleagues.
- Work closely with AEP executives and internal subject matter experts.
- Develop and maintain a broad base of knowledge regarding policies that are beneficial to the company.
- Research and monitor federal government activities that could affect AEP’s business and service territory.
- Demonstrate the highest standards of ethical behavior and support the company's Corporate Compliance Policy.
- Assume other duties and responsibilities as assigned.
Education:
- Bachelor's degree in public policy, public relations, communications or other related disciplines.
- Minimum 10 years' experience in community/government affairs, communications or direct related experience in the industry. Or a minimum 7 years' experience with the state/federal legislature, state/federal government or comparable state/federal work.
- Excellent verbal and written communication skills.
- Proficient with Microsoft Office Suite.
- Strong understanding of government processes and legislative procedures at local, state, and federal levels.
- Analytical skills to interpret complex policy issues.
- Expertise in public policy research and legislative tracking.
- Political acumen and awareness of current events.
- Must have a valid Driver's license with an acceptable driving record.
- Physical demand level is Sedentary Hybrid work environment.
